This pull request updates the
ScrollTopAndComment.jscomponent to only render the comment button in cases where a comment provider is specified atsiteMetadata.comment.provider.Granted, the theme default is to specify a provider, but, in cases where that provider is cleared and set to an empty string, the comment button still renders but directs users to a commenting implementation that isn't rendered.
